Bitcoin (BTC) Tops $90K as US Stocks Add $840B on EU Tariff Cancellation and Greenland Deal; Nasdaq, S&P 500, Dow, Russell 2000 Rally

Bitcoin (BTC) Tops $90K as US Stocks Add $840B on EU Tariff Cancellation and Greenland Deal; Nasdaq, S&P 500, Dow, Russell 2000 Rally

According to @BullTheoryio, the US stock market added about $840 billion in value after Trump canceled tariffs on the EU and announced a Greenland deal, with the Nasdaq up 1.16%, the S&P 500 up 1.17%, the Dow Jones up 1.22%, and the Russell 2000 up 1.95% to a new all-time high (source: @BullTheoryio). Bitcoin (BTC) also moved back above $90,000, highlighting concurrent strength in crypto alongside equities, which the source ties to the policy headlines (source: @BullTheoryio).

The US stock market surged impressively today, adding a staggering $840 billion in value following President Trump's decision to cancel tariffs on the European Union and announce a groundbreaking deal involving Greenland. This positive development has ignited a broad market rally, with major indices posting significant gains. The Nasdaq climbed 1.16%, the S&P 500 rose 1.17%, the Dow Jones Industrial Average increased by 1.22%, and the Russell 2000 small-cap index jumped 1.95%, reaching a new all-time high. Amid this equity boom, Bitcoin has reclaimed its position above $90,000, signaling renewed investor confidence across both traditional and cryptocurrency markets.
